Pennant Group Expands Acquisition of Signature Healthcare Assets
In a significant step for growth, The Pennant Group, Inc. (NASDAQ: PNTG) has successfully completed the acquisition of various home healthcare assets from Signature Healthcare at Home, particularly focusing on operations within Oregon. This acquisition positions Pennant to further its mission of delivering exceptional quality in home health, hospice, and senior living services across the region.
Strategic Acquisition Details
Pennant initially acquired Signature’s assets in Idaho and Washington before moving forward with the acquisition of Oregon locations. This strategic move not only enhances Pennant's service capacity but also establishes its presence in new markets. The recent purchase involves seven key locations throughout Oregon, effectively expanding Pennant's reach in this increasingly vital sector.

About The Pennant Group
The Pennant Group, Inc. operates as a holding company for a range of independent subsidiaries that provide extensive healthcare services across the United States. With 122 home health and hospice agencies and 57 senior living communities, the company is committed to fostering quality care and innovation in the healthcare space. Pennant’s unique operating structure ensures that each subsidiary retains its independence while benefiting from shared resources and expertise.
